A special episode of EastEnders, which focuses on Linda Carter's alcoholism, will air on New Year's Eve and follow the landlady as her addiction spirals out of control.
Linda's drinking became a huge problem over the festive period when the character missed Christmas Day with her family, heading off on Christmas Eve before ending up in hospital. But there's a big gap in her day which will be filled in on another special on New Year's Day.

Linda promises her husband that she won't drink, but when she throws herself into the celebrations, it all becomes too much of a temptation and she starts to knock back the alcohol once again.
As midnight approaches, Linda's night takes a troubling turn when she finds herself in a very dangerous situation, one that highlights another consequence of alcohol abuse.
Executive producer Jon Sen revealed to Digital Spy earlier this month: "Over the past few months, we've watched as Linda Carter struggles to cope and finds solace in the bottom of a bottle.

"Over the festive period, Linda spirals further into addiction, culminating in a New Year's Eve special episode told completely from Linda's point of view.
"This blistering episode portrays the harrowing consequences of Linda's alcohol abuse on her friends and family alike. It is one of the most unique and important episodes we've made since my arrival a year ago."
EastEnders airs this episode at 7.30pm on New Year's Eve.
